Bring the Right Equipment
Mars would not welcome humans with a friendly environment.
The planet’s atmosphere is incredibly thin, with pressure so low that an unprotected human body would not survive. Temperatures can drop to around minus 153 degrees Celsius at night, and the surface is covered in fine dust that could damage human lungs.

Mars also lacks Earth’s protective magnetic field, leaving astronauts exposed to dangerous cosmic radiation.
A person who landed on Mars with only a spacecraft and a basic suit would not survive for long.
To stay alive, astronauts would need advanced spacesuits that provide oxygen, maintain pressure, regulate temperature, and protect against radiation. They would also need vehicles, communication systems, and temporary living habitats before permanent structures could be built.
Bring Enough Food
Growing food on Mars would be one of the biggest challenges.
The planet’s soil is not like Earth’s fertile ground. Instead, it is mostly fine dust and rocky material that lacks the nutrients plants need.
To grow crops, humans would need to create artificial farming systems. One possible solution would involve recycling organic waste to create a nutrient rich growing environment.

Yes, that means human waste could become part of the farming process.
Over time, astronauts could potentially grow crops such as lettuce, garlic, and potatoes. However, early missions would still need to bring large supplies of food because a new crew could take many months to arrive if something went wrong.
Find a Reliable Water Source
Water would be essential for survival, but Mars is not filled with rivers and lakes like Earth. Most Martian water is frozen, especially around the polar ice caps and underground deposits.
Since carrying a year’s worth of water from Earth would be extremely difficult, future astronauts would need ways to collect and recycle water on Mars.
One possible method would involve heating parts of the Martian surface to release frozen water. Scientists have also studied materials such as aerogel that could help warm areas of Mars enough to melt ice. Another option is recycling water from human waste, similar to the systems already used aboard the International Space Station.
Every drop would need to be carefully collected, filtered, and reused.
